I'm transferring a character I have to D&D Beyond, and I've got everything there except for the curse he has. He drew from a deck of many things and got the -2 to all saving throws. I'm having trouble finding how to mark that. Is there even a way?
You can homebrew an item (a ring, for example) and apply to it a negative bonus to all the saving throws. I tested it, it seems working.
